You have to specify it in the Virtuel network bridge parameter: BRIDGE=virbr1
On Thu, Jul 26, 2012 at 11:35 AM, Javier Alvarez <javier.alva...@bsc.es> wrote: > Hello, > > Thanks for your replies. Just another question, once the virbr1 is created, > how can I attach VMs to it? I mean, how the virtual network template should > look like? > > Best, > > Javi > > > On 25/07/12 21:38, Ruben S. It is a very > simple way to provide NATing along with other network services such as DHCP, > DNS... to a VLAN. > > All the information at > > http://opennebula.org/documentation:rel3.6:router > > Cheers > > Ruben > > On Wed, Jul 25, 2012 at 7:21 PM, Shankhadeep Shome <shank15...@gmail.com> > wrote: >> >> whoops! in this case ib0, but the virt-manager utility will create this >> for your interface, just remember not to use dhcp. >> >> iptables -t nat -A POSTROUTING -s 172.16.100.128/25 -o ib0 -j SNAT >> --to-source 192.168.10.10 >> >> >> On Wed, Jul 25, 2012 at 1:19 PM, Shankhadeep Shome <shank15...@gmail.com> >> wrote: >>> >>> Yes, you need to create a regular bridge device and attach it to a tap >>> device, you can use virt-manager to create this for you, the tap device will >>> be disabled. You will also need an iptables rule to nat packets to/from the >>> bridge, again the virt-manager can do this for you. >>> >>> [vnics] -- [bridge] -- [disabled tap] >>> >>> Here is a bridge definition for infiniband devices that cannot use mac >>> bridges, created by virt-manager >>> >>> Its creating a 172.16.100.128/25 network, note. do not configure a dhcp >>> server if you want opennebula to track your IPs, all you need to do is give >>> open nebula the iprange 172.16.100.130-254 to manage and configure your >>> contextualization appropriately. >>> >>> <network> >>> <name>ibnat0</name> >>> <uuid>4d7e9211-3a32-8b77-90a6-3b45c8d98ddb</uuid> >>> <bridge name='virbr1' stp='on' delay='0' /> >>> <mac address='52:54:00:8B:34:92'/> >>> <ip address='172.16.100.129' netmask='255.255.255.128'> >>> </ip> >>> </network> >>> >>> ifconfig -a output, this is what it looks like >>> >>> ib0 Link encap:UNSPEC HWaddr >>> 80-00-00-48-FE-80-00-00-00-00-00-00-00-00-00-00 >>> inet addr:192.168.10.10 Bcast:192.168.10.255 >>> Mask:255.255.255.0 >>> inet6 addr: fe80::208:f104:39a:63b1/64 Scope:Link >>> UP BROADCAST RUNNING MULTICAST MTU:65520 Metric:1 >>> RX packets:0 errors:0 dropped:0 overruns:0 frame:0 >>> TX packets:0 errors:0 dropped:5 overruns:0 carrier:0 >>> collisions:0 txqueuelen:256 >>> RX bytes:0 (0.0 B) TX bytes:0 (0.0 B) >>> >>> virbr1 Link encap:Ethernet HWaddr 52:54:00:8b:34:92 >>> inet addr:172.16.100.129 Bcast:172.16.100.255 >>> Mask:255.255.255.128 >>> UP BROADCAST MULTICAST MTU:1500 Metric:1 >>> RX packets:0 errors:0 dropped:0 overruns:0 frame:0 >>> TX packets:0 errors:0 dropped:0 overruns:0 carrier:0 >>> collisions:0 txqueuelen:0 >>> RX bytes:0 (0.0 B) TX bytes:0 (0.0 B) >>> >>> virbr1-nic Link encap:Ethernet HWaddr 52:54:00:8b:34:92 >>> BROADCAST MULTICAST MTU:1500 Metric:1 >>> RX packets:0 errors:0 dropped:0 overruns:0 frame:0 >>> TX packets:0 errors:0 dropped:0 overruns:0 carrier:0 >>> collisions:0 txqueuelen:500 >>> RX bytes:0 (0.0 B) TX bytes:0 (0.0 B) >>> >>> The nat rule will be something like this.. >>> >>> iptables -t nat -A POSTROUTING -s 172.16.100.128/25 -o eth0 -j SNAT >>> --to-source 192.168.10.10 >>> >>> iptables -v -L -t nat (And here is the output of that rule) >>> Chain PREROUTING (policy ACCEPT 0 packets, 0 bytes) >>> pkts bytes target prot opt in out source >>> destination >>> >>> Chain INPUT (policy ACCEPT 0 packets, 0 bytes) >>> pkts bytes target prot opt in out source >>> destination >>> >>> Chain OUTPUT (policy ACCEPT 0 packets, 0 bytes) >>> pkts bytes target prot opt in out source >>> destination >>> >>> Chain POSTROUTING (policy ACCEPT 0 packets, 0 bytes) >>> pkts bytes target prot opt in out source >>> destination >>> 0 0 SNAT all -- any eth0 172.16.100.128/25 >>> anywhere to:192.168.10.10 >>> >>> >>> On Wed, Jul 25, 2012 at 6:24 AM, Javier Alvarez <javier.alva...@bsc.es> >>> wrote: >>>> >>>> Hello, >>>> >>>> I would like to know if OpenNebula supports the use of NAT forwarding as >>>> explained in the networking page of the libvirt's wiki: >>>> >>>> >>>> http://wiki.libvirt.org/page/Networking#NAT_forwarding_.28aka_.22virtual_networks.22.29 >>>> >>>> Thanks, >>>> >>>> Javi >>>> >>>> -- >>>> Javier Álvarez Cid-Fuentes >>>> Grid Computing and Clusters Group >>>> Barcelona Supercomputing Center (BSC-CNS) >>>> Tel.
